The video tutorial explains option quotes, focusing on expiration dates, how options are listed, and the details of trading prices, volume, and open interest. It distinguishes between 'in the money' and 'out of the money' options, using General Electric as an example. The tutorial also discusses profit potential and optionality, emphasizing the benefits and risks associated with trading options.
